Elizabeth Colwell, Winter Landscape, 1911. From the Indianapolis Museum Of Art.

Winter Trees

“All the complicated details
of the attiring and
the disattiring are completed!
A liquid moon
moves gently among
the long branches.

Thus having prepared their buds
against a sure winter
the wise trees
stand sleeping in the cold.”

—William Carlos Williams
